**Ticket: Expired creds blocking checkout load test**

The Cartstorm load suite against the Fennel checkout flow is failing auth since last week's rotation. All 500 virtual users 401 at the payment step. Need the internal LoadGate token refreshed before Thursday's capacity run. Flagging for security review; the replacement key is below.

gateway credential: vxb3-p91

## Artifact Signing — SDK Parity Notes (Weekly Sync)

Kestrel SDK for Android reached parity with the Swift client this sprint: offline queueing, batched telemetry, and retry semantics now match. Both SDKs ship as signed artifacts from the same pipeline. Remaining gap: background sync throttling, targeted next sprint. Verify both release bundles before tagging. Both artifacts validate against the shared signing key below.

signing key of kawig-fafog = bky19_6Fypv1qws7J8qJtaYjX

Night-shift staff: Floor 4 of the Tellhaven Building opens this week. After 21:00, access is via the rear stairwell only; the lifts are locked out overnight during the settling period. Complete a walk-through of the new floor once per shift and log it. The stairwell keypad accepts the code below.

badge for yahop-fawep: bdg-XBKXI-68071

BOARD BRIEFING — VELTRA LINE PRICING

The Veltra product line remains priced 12% below the Korvan Systems equivalent. Margin erosion accelerated in Q3 as input costs rose and discounting widened in the Drellmont region. Options reviewed: hold pricing and absorb margin loss; raise list prices 6% in January; or restructure tiers around the Veltra Core SKU. Management recommends the tiered restructure, phased over two quarters, with dealer incentives trimmed in parallel. Full modeling is attached. The confidential positioning note follows below.

confidential, kahog-bawif: The northern region missed its Pramir quota by 20.0 percent last quarter. Casaxek Freight plans to lower the Fraion list price by 41.5 percent in December. The finance team signed off on a budget of $236.4 million for Project Druius. The renewal with Fenysix Partners closes at $91.3 million a year, 2.1 percent below the last contract.